Annual ACHC Standard Updates
Feb 27, 2019 2:11:32 PM / by ACHC posted in ACHC Today, DMEPOS, Home Health, Hospice, PCAB, Private Duty, Programs, Rx, Sleep
On an annual basis, ACHC reviews the standards for each accreditation program to ensure relevancy. Generally the revisions are minor and include additions, deletions, and clarifications. The 2019 revisions were released February 1. All deletions and clarifications became effective February 1. New standards and additions to standards become effective June 1.

CMS Lifts Home Health Moratoria in FL, TX, MI & IL
Jan 31, 2019 2:43:59 PM / by ACHC posted in Accreditation, ACHC Today, CMS, Florida, Home Health, Illinois, Medicare, Michigan, Moratoria, Programs, texas, Uncategorized
According to the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S), “As of January 30, 2019, there are no active Medicare Provider Enrollment Moratoria in any State or U.S. territories.” CMS announced Wednesday that the provider enrollment moratoria on home health agencies in Illinois, Michigan, Texas, and Florida have expired.
